Key Differences

ZELCAN (A) is a 5-piece titanium-coated set promoted for smooth, fast drilling across steel, aluminum, and copper and lists at a more affordable price tier; IRWIN (B) is a single Unibit praised for maintaining sharpness and long-term durability, optimized for thin metals and has a higher average rating despite fewer reviews. Choose ZELCAN if you want multiple step sizes and broader material versatility; choose IRWIN if you prioritize longevity and edge retention in single-step applications
